Report Animal Cruelty The Humane Society of Harrisburg employs a trained Humane Police Officer to thoroughly investigate and, if possible prosecute, offenders to the fullest extent of the law regarding any crime committed against animals. Their Cruelty Department investigates more than 3,000 complaints each year. To report a case of animal cruelty, contact the Cruelty Department at (717) 564-3320 x104. Complainants will need to provide: Your name, exact address of location of complaint, nature of complaint, name of owners if possible, duration of violation. All complainant information is kept strictly confidential. To learn more, go to: humanesocietyhbg.org/cruelty-investigation
